Spanish Cabinet declared on Saturday 14th of March 2020, state of alarm in Span to slow coronavirus COVID-19 spread and the universities were closed. Later, lecturers were forced to turn to remote teaching in a short period of time. The transition required time and patience to learn the technology, i. e. Microsoft Teams, and identify the best teaching tactics for our chemistry and construction materials. Every day, we gave lecture with new contents and exercises by using Microsoft Teams. In our opinion, there is an essential tip: seek continuous feedback from students. Students need questions to know what they have learnt. In addition, we asked for feedback to improve the class and to make sure they understood the knowledge base. We should have into account that the biggest risk is that we could become a talking instrument teaching concepts that students are not following. In this case, students give up.

La metodología de Aprendizaje-Servicio (APS) hace posible combinar los procesos de enseñanza universitario con el apoyo y servicio a las necesidades de la comunidad. En este trabajo se plantea una propuesta educativa que prentende impulsar la gestión eficiente de los Neumáticos Fuera de Uso, a través de la enseñanza universitaria en el Grado en Edificación. De esta manera, se plantea la metodología necesaria para llevar esta experiencia APS en el aula, describiendo tanto las herramientas de apoyo como las fases de implantación de la propuesta en un semestre académica. Adicionalmente, en el trabajo también se describen los posibles métodos de evaluación que pueden ser aplicados en el contexto universitario, con el objetivo de servir como punto de apoyo a aquellos docentes interesados en la implantación de esta metodología. Construction stakeholders plan to guarantee the success of projects. Still, the results frequently are different in quality, time, or costs. The disruptions are frequent, and the stakeholders must be ready to react promptly to changes while keeping competitiveness and sustainability. This goal requires proper construction education. Based on diverse civil engineering and architecture programs, the article evaluates if current construction education includes past knowledge, notions of sustainability, and global matters to allow its participants to identify challenges and risks, giving them the tools to act appropriately. The results show different construction education perspectives. Some are very advanced, and others are not. The Venezuelan case is a reference to link theory and practice in the construction sector. Incorporating critical analysis and comparisons with data and cases from diverse successes, disruptions, or errors is presented as education innovation to support this industry's competitiveness and sustainability.

The integration of technology has been a constant fact in various areas of architecture. Currently there are innovative tools to be used both in the architectural design process and in professional practice, so its incorporation in architectural education is necessary for the preparation of future professionals. However, the incorporation of technology in architectural education is a process that involves various factors, so this article aimed to analyze the technologies and software that have been incorporated into architectural education to establish criteria in this regard, in addition to identifying the pedagogical approaches used for their incorporation. A systematic review was carried out through three online scientific databases and a quantitative-qualitative analysis was performed. The results suggest that the most incorporated technology and software are Virtual Reality and Rhinoceros respectively. The main reason for integrating a certain technology or software is the need to encourage the adaptation of these to the current demands of the area. Four main criteria used for the incorporations were identified: selection of learning resources, learning design, implementation and degree of success and evaluation. In terms of pedagogical approaches, the constructivist approach was found to be the most used. The incorporation positively influence the teaching-learning process in architecture education, however, there are limitations to their complete satisfaction, so studies on the subject are necessary, especially in specific contexts.Abstract

Graphic methods can be used when teaching Building Structures to solve some problems such as analysis of cables and arches through funiculars tracing; analysis of trusses with the Cremona method; graphically obtaining the lateral earth pressure of the ground on a wall and many other problems. This article presents some tools to solve these problems using GeoGebra, a free interactive mathematical software for education created by Markus Hohenwarter. The usefulness of Geogebra in teaching Building Structures will be presented through specifically created resources. These are new resources with approaches and utilities that commercial software does not have either. For each problem studied, the theory on which it is based is shown, the general description of the parameters used in Geogebra, and the application that has been created. In addition, the learning objectives to be achieved and the results docents will be shown

Large number of unfilled teaching positions in rural regions is a common problem in most of the countries, including Azerbaijan. In this paper, we try to identify factors affecting preferences of teachers on workplace and thus, the reasons for not choosing schools in rural areas and propose an incentive mechanism to reduce number of unfilled vacancies in these regions of Azerbaijan. To understand the factors affecting student preferences, wesurveyed around 2000 junior students majoring in various education programs in different universities. Based on the survey results, we identify the factors affecting the decisions of the prospective teachers and the barriersthat keep them away from choosing schools in rural areas. Based on our findings, we propose an incentive mechanism to fulfil the vacancies in rural area schools.

Background: Floral nectar and honey vary in sugar concentration, from low concentration in nectar to high concentration in honey. Variation in sugar concentration is a gradient that determines yeast growth and can lead to its ecological niche specialization. Objective: Evaluate the effect of a sugar concentration gradient on the growth kinetics and cell size of yeasts isolated from the floral nectar and honey of Melipona beecheii. Methods: Four strains identified as Metschnikowia koreensis and Sympodiomycopsis paphiopedili, isolated from floral nectar, and Starmerella apicola and Starmerella apicola 2, isolated from honey of Melipona beecheii were grown in artificial media with a gradient of 2, 10, 20, 40 and 60% glucose. We evaluated culture density (cells / µL), growth parameters, and cell size in each strain. Results and Conclusions: Strains isolated from honey had high growth rates at the highest glucose concentrations, while strains isolated from floral nectar grew best at low concentrations. Cell size decreased as glucose concentration increased in all strains. The data supports the hypothesis that sugar concentration gradient is an ecological filter that modifies the growth and morphology of yeasts associated with flowers and honey and leads to niche specialization in yeasts that colonize plant-bee environments.
